Chest Pain Help!

Hey guys. Im 6 days out now and had it pretty easy. Everything has gone very well until tonight. I'm having some pain in my upper chest. It feel like its under my sternum and maybe in my esophagus. I'm pretty sure I've walked all the gas out because I really felt it in my shoulders. When I take a deep breath I really feel pressure. Anyone have any ideas? I'm call the doc when the office opens.

Hey. All my gas gathered in my sternum, I had no pain in my shoulders. It could also be reflux, but I reckon it is most likely gas - and it's not comfortable. You'll be fine.

I would probably agree with Polly, but it doesn't hurt to call the doctor's office. Do you have a post-op visit scheduled soon?

I agree with Polly as well. I was in a LOT of chefs pain for the first days due to gas :( but if you think it gets unbearable please call your Dr

Call the dr! Even of its gas, better safe than sorry because it could be a stricture.

A stricture is the tightening of your esophagus at the place it goes into your tummy. The dr puts a tube down your throat and slowly expands it back out.

I agree, call doc. When I was 6 days post op I had been doing great then all of sudden had same symptom you describe and it hurt evendrink water again. Doc thought it was stricture, so was ordered an egd. No stricture but found out I had gatroparesis, basically my stomach never woke back up and there was a blockage of bile because it was not emptying properly. He put me on a new med to help get the stomach working and a few days later things were back to normal. Better be safe than sorry and call.

I had chest pain 5-7 days from not using my spirometer enough. Once I took regular, deep breaths it went away.
